New Online Exclusives!
New Online Exclusives Products are being added to the Stampin’ Up! Store on Wednesday July 3rd! There are some great new Sets, Dies and new Designer papers! I love these new products! But I know that the Online Exclusives can be a little difficult to navigate since items that are in Suites are also listed …